Code前端首页关于Code前端联系我们

PHP 排序算法详解

terry 2年前 (2023-09-30) 阅读数 48 #PHP
文章标签 PHP

1. Python 排序算法详解

Python有很多内置的排序算法,包括快速排序、堆排序、联合排序、山排序等。我们以快速排序为例来详细解释一下。


function quick_sort($arr) {
    $len = count($arr);
    if ($len  $left; $i--) {
            if ($arr[$i] 

7。归并排序算法详解

归并排序算法是将两个已排序的数组合并为一个已排序的数组。首先比较两个数组的第一个元素,取较小的一个并将其放入连接数组中,并将数组指针向后移动。 ,再次比较两个数组的第一个元素,等等。


function merge_sort($arr) {
    $len = count($arr);
    if ($len 

版权声明

本文仅代表作者观点,不代表Code前端网立场。
本文系作者Code前端网发表,如需转载,请注明页面地址。

热门